REAL NAME : Alessia Caracciolo BIRTHDAY : July 11, 1996 BIGGEST POP SINGLE : "Scars To Your Beautiful " (2017) BIGGEST LP :Know-It-All (2015) GRAMMY AWARDS : 1 Alessia Cara was born on July 11, 1996 and raised in Canada. The singer and songwriter was signed to Def Jam Recordings after years of posting her cover songs on her YouTube channel since she was 13. August 8 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 chart with "Here ." August 26 : Alessia released the EP Four Pink Walls . November 13 : Alessia released her debut LP Know-It-All . The LP hit the Top 10 in the US and Top 20 in Canada, Australia, and the UK. November 14 : Alessia hit the Top 10 with "Here ." December 19 : Alessia topped the Billboard Rhythmic Songs chart for 2 weeks with "Here ." January 9 : Alessia topped the Billboard R&B Songs chart for 5 weeks with "Here ." January 30 : Alessia hit #1 for 1 week on the ARC Weekly Top 40 chart with "Here ." January 30 : Alessia topped the Billboard R&B/Hip-Hop Songs chart for 2 weeks with "Here ." February 6 : Alessia topped the Billboard Pop Songs chart for 1 week with "Here ." February 13 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 chart with "Wild Things ." April 3 : Alessia won a Juno Award for Breakthrough Artist of the Year, and was also nominated for the Fan Choice Awards, Single of the Year ("Here "), and R&B/Soul Recording of the Year (Four Pink Walls ). July 16 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 helping out Troye Sivan with "Wild ." August 20 :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Scars To Your Beautiful ." August 28 :The video for "Wild Things " was nominated for a MTV Video Music Award for Best Pop Video . October 14 : Alessia could be heard on the JoJo LP Mad Love on the track "I Can Only." November 20 : Alessia was nominated for a American Music Award for New Artist of the Year . November 26 : Alessia hit the Top 10 with "Scars To Your Beautiful ." January 28 : Alessia hit #1 for 1 week on the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Scars To Your Beautiful ." February 4 : Alessia topped the Billboard Pop Songs chart with "Scars To Your Beautiful ." February 4 : Alessia performed on Saturday Night Live . March 4 : Alessia topped the Billboard Adult Pop Songs chart with "Scars To Your Beautiful ." March 11 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with Zedd with "Stay ." April 8 : Alessia hit the Top 10 with Zedd with "Stay ." April 22 : Alessia topped the Billboard Adult Contemporary chart with "Scars To Your Beautiful ." May 6 : Alessia topped the Billboard Digital Songs Sales chart with Zedd with "Stay ." May 13 : Know-It-All was certified platinum. June 10 : Alessia topped the Billboard Pop Songs Sales chart with Zedd with "Stay ." June 17 : Alessia hit #1 for 1 week on the ARC Weekly Top 40 with Zedd with "Stay ." July 8 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 helping out Logic and Khalid with "1-800-273-8255 ." August 27 : The video for "Scars To Your Beautiful " was nominated for 3 MTV Video Music Awards for Video of the Year , Best Fight Againt The System, and Best Direction . The video for "Stay " won for Best Dance Video . September 16 : Alessia topped the Billboard R&B/Hip-Hop Digital Songs chart for 3 weeks helping out Logic and Khalid with "1-800-273-8255 ." September 23 : Alessia hit the Top 10 helping out Logic and Khalid with "1-800-273-8255 ." November 19 : Alessia was nominated for a American Music Award for Favorite Pop/Rock Female Artist . December 31 : Alessia topped the Billboard 2017 Year-End Chart Toppers as the Top Hot 100 Artist - Female. January 28 : Alessia won a Grammy Award for Best New Artist and was nominated for Song of the Year and Best Music Video ("1-800-273-8255 ") with Logic and Khalid ), and Best Pop Duo/Group Performance ("Stay ") with Zedd ). April 6 : Alessia could be heard on the tribute compilation Restoration: Reminagining The Songs Of Elton John And Bernie Taupin on the track "I Guess That's Why They Call It The Blues." June 23 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Growing Pains ." August 20 : The video for "1-800-273-8255 " was nominated for a MTV Video Music Award for Best Collaboration. The video for "Growing Pains " was nominated for Best Cinematography . October 27 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Trust My Lonely ." November 30 : Alessia released The Pains Of Growing . March 2 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Out Of Love ." September 6 : Alessia released the EP This Summer . October 5 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Rooting For You ." August 7 : Alessia hit the ARC Weekly Top 40 with "Sweet Dream ." September 24 : Alessia released In The Meantime . February 14 : Alessia released her next LP Love & Hyperbole .
